Hmm... my boss mechanics? Something like this:
Raid enters my room where I'm sitting on my throne. The room is circular with alcoves were statues of the previous kings stand vigilant.
P1 - As the king, I call for guards. It's a two minute trash survival fight against a similar raid comp of DPS, tanks, and heals. After two minutes, guards stop spawning and P2 begins once they're all finished off. The guards are similar to what we saw in Halls of Reflection and the Azure Shrine from End of Time.
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
P2 - I leap off my throne and land in the middle of the room knocking back the players. Tanks run in and I engage them. Occasionally, I will turn around and swat on of the DPS knocking them to the edge of room. P3 begins at 60%
My abilities:
Shockwave
Battle Shout
Crush - it's a stun that reduces armor so this is the tank swap
Swat - Smack a melee DPS (probably one with most threat that isn't queue'd as tank)
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
P3 - I cast magic to give life to the statues of the Six Fallen Kings. This becomes a council-esque fight where I'd slump back to my throne to catch my breath. The Kings would have two of the three role buffs -
Tank buff - his attacks have a chance to proc a shield wall for 5 sec.
DPS buff - attacks and spells do splash damage.
Heal buff - attacks have a chance to proc an AoE heal.
Each king would be either DPS/Tank, DPS/Heal, or Tank/Heal. The Tank/Heals would have to be pulled off to the side and tanked separately. You'd burn the DPS/Heal first, followed by the DPS/Tank, and then finally the two Tank/Heals.
This would be also be a burn phase since there is a soft enrage where I would rejoin the battle regardless of whether the kings are dead or not (achievement *hint-hint*).
When the Kings spawn, since they're coming out of the wall, they will spawn piles of rubble that will act like terrain that you can interact with in P4 and P5.
After the Kings go down, there is a brief transition (15 sec) for everyone to rebuff, and heal before I re-engage (if I haven't already).
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
P4 - While you were fighting the Kings, I performed a ritual to buff myself. Now, I'm coming back swinging with all my abilities from P2 plus some magic infused abilities.
New abilities:
Blast Wave - Power strike that knocks the tank back. If the tanks collides with a wall, the tank is stunned. If the tank collides with another player on his way to the wall, the other player gets stunned but not the tank. In a way, a healer or dps might "sacrifice" himself so that the tank doesn't get stunned and can keep on tanking. Rubble also acts like a wall so if the tank hits a piece, he will get stunned.
Valley of Blades - I target several players and thrust my sword into the ground and blades shoot up from where those players stood. Standing on rubble will prevent any damage but will also destroy that piece of rubble. When this is cast, jump onto the rubble to remove it from the room so you don't have to worry about it with Blast Wave.
Sword Fall - I leap into the air and crash down with my blade. Anyone caught under me takes massive damage if not auto death. I create a 360 degree knockback. If I don't hit anyone, I become vulnerable and you can burn me down for double damage. If I land on any rubble, this will also destroy the rubble.
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
P5 - At 15% I enrage. I am immune to taunts and deal 200% damage with abilities, I continue casting all of my abilities from P4 but I permanently have the vulnerable debuff. This is a burn phase where I will attack who ever has the most threat. In this instance your best bet is to unload everything since it's a DPS race. This phase has a hard enrage where after two minutes, I cast a new ability:
Tyrant's Divide - I leap into the air and crash down, splitting the ground with my blade and X million to everyone.

A Fem-Worgen Mage/Rogue hybrid boss for the Horde to fight in the Siege of Orgrimmar (assuming there's any faction conflict in that raid).
On engaging, the first thing she does is drops a smoke bomb, incapacitating every member of the raid except one. That player and the boss duel one on one (with appropriate buffs to make the player not be 1-shot) until the smoke bomb effect ends. This repeats several times throughout the fight.
In addition, occasionally performs a mirror image ability, creating four false copies of herself with the same health and debuffs. Only 2 players on 10 man or 5 in 25-man can tell which copy is the 'real' boss, and must communicate with the rest of the raid to coordinate attacks. Attacking a false boss causes punishing-to-lethal damage to the attacking player.
If a player is defeated by the boss in one on one combat, the boss heals 5% and gains a stacking buff for increased damage and reduced attack speed (confidence). Players who defeat the boss in single combat gain Confidence for the rest of the fight.
Also a stacking poison debuff on the tanks to instigate a tank swap. Dispelling the poison causes it to transfer to the dispeller and deal increased damage as a "blind dispeller" check.
As for lore, she and her cronies aren't there to fight the Horde at all, they just want the glory of beating Garrosh to themselves. She vanishes at 5% HP, fleeing and hastily dropping loot in the process.
